Feature Cameron Cameroun
Definition Paroisse civile d’Écosse situé dans le district de Fife. Pays d’Afrique, entouré du Nigeria au nord-ouest, du Tchad au nord-est, de la République centrafricaine à l’est, du Congo au sud-est, du Gabon et de la Guinée équatoriale au sud, et du golfe de Guinée au sud-ouest, et dont la capitale est Yaoundé.
